The Education and Research Centre of Communications launches a new project: WUNU STEM Lab

The first project team meeting of the WUNU STEM Lab project was recently held at the Education and Research Centre of Communications of WUNU. The establishment of the hub was made possible thanks to funding from the American non-governmental organisation VOVK Foundation and the BlueCheck Ukraine Charitable Foundation, as well as the joint efforts of the International Institute of Communications.

Awarding certificates to the participants of the first Autumn School of EU Law

The participants of the first Autumn School of EU Law, held on 9-20 September, were awarded certificates at a special ceremony. The participants of the School, students and lecturers of the Law Faculty of the West Ukrainian National University, had an incredible opportunity not only to deepen their knowledge of EU law, but also to improve their legal English skills.
